All NDPS Offences Are Non-Bailable, Regardless Of Contraband Quantity: Bombay HC [Read Order] In the order granting bail to actor Rhea Chakraborty, the Bombay High Court held that all offences under the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ances (NDPS) Act, 1985, are non-bailable.

  • What is chance recovery under NDPS Act?

    The Supreme Court of India has held that a chance recovery is one where a police officer stumbles on narcotic drugs when he makes a search (See Mohinder Kumar v. State [(1998) 8 SCC 655]). In case of a chance recovery, the conditions specified in Section 50 NDPS Act, 1985 do not apply.

    What are the two main functions of NCB?

    NCB) is an Indian federal law enforcement and intelligence agency under the Ministry of Home Affairs, Government of India. The agency is tasked with combating drug trafficking and the use of illegal substances under the provisions of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Act.

    Who can investigate NDPS cases?

    That the officers who are invested with powers under section 53 of the NDPS Act are police officers within the meaning of section 25 of the Evidence Act, as a result of which any confessional statement made to them would be barred under the provisions of section 25 of the Evidence Act, and cannot be taken into account …
